ui设计编程需要什么软件开发

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UI设计和编程是两个不同的领域,但在开发过程中它们是相互关联的。UI设计主要关注用户界面的外观和用户体验,而编程则是实现UI设计所需的功能和交互。在UI设计和编程中,需要使用一些特定的软件工具来支持开发工作。

    以下是UI设计和编程所需的一些常用软件开发工具:

    1. Adobe Photoshop:这是一款专业的图像处理软件,广泛用于UI设计中。设计师可以使用它来创建和编辑界面元素、图标和背景等。

    2. Sketch:这是一款专门为UI设计师开发的矢量绘图软件。它提供了丰富的工具和资源,用于创建和编辑UI设计稿。

    3. Adobe Illustrator:这是一款矢量绘图软件,可以用于创建和编辑UI设计中的矢量图形和图标。

    4. Axure RP:这是一款交互设计和原型制作工具,可以帮助设计师创建可交互的UI原型,用于演示和测试设计方案。

    5. InVision:这是一款在线原型工具,可以用于创建可点击的UI原型和交互演示。设计师可以将设计稿上传至InVision平台,并添加交互链接,以便团队成员和客户进行反馈和评审。

    6. Adobe XD:这是一款全面的UI/UX设计和原型制作工具,提供了设计、原型和共享功能。设计师可以使用XD来创建和测试UI设计原型,并与开发人员进行协作。

    7. Sublime Text:这是一款流行的文本编辑器,常用于编写前端代码。它提供了丰富的插件和功能,可以提高开发效率。

    8. Visual Studio Code:这是一款免费的代码编辑器,支持多种编程语言和平台。它具有强大的代码编辑和调试功能,适用于前端和后端开发。

    9. Android Studio:这是一款专门用于Android应用开发的集成开发环境(IDE),提供了丰富的工具和功能,用于设计和开发Android应用的UI界面。

    10. Xcode:这是一款专门用于iOS和macOS应用开发的IDE,提供了丰富的界面设计工具和开发功能。

    总结来说,UI设计和编程需要使用一系列专业的软件开发工具来支持开发工作。根据具体的需求和平台,选择适合的软件工具可以提高开发效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UI设计和编程通常需要使用以下软件开发工具:

    1. 设计工具:常用的UI设计工具有Adobe Photoshop、Adobe Illustrator、Sketch、Figma等。这些工具提供了丰富的设计功能,可以帮助设计师创建和编辑界面设计、图标、按钮等元素。

    2. 前端开发工具:前端开发涉及到HTML、CSS和JavaScript等技术,因此需要使用相应的开发工具。常用的前端开发工具有Visual Studio Code、Sublime Text、Atom等。这些工具提供了代码编辑、语法高亮、代码调试等功能,方便开发者编写和调试前端代码。

    3. 后端开发工具:如果UI设计涉及到后端开发,就需要使用相应的后端开发工具。常用的后端开发工具有Eclipse、IntelliJ IDEA、Visual Studio等。这些工具提供了开发环境、代码编辑、调试等功能,方便开发者编写和调试后端代码。

    4. 版本控制工具:版本控制工具可以帮助团队协同开发,并且可以追踪代码的修改历史。常用的版本控制工具有Git、SVN等。这些工具可以管理代码的版本、分支和合并等操作,方便团队协同开发和代码管理。

    5. 设计资源库:设计资源库可以提供各种UI设计元素、图标、模板等资源,方便设计师快速创建界面设计。常用的设计资源库有Dribbble、Behance、Iconfinder等。

    总结起来,UI设计和编程需要使用设计工具、前端开发工具、后端开发工具、版本控制工具和设计资源库等软件开发工具。这些工具可以帮助设计师和开发者创建和编辑界面设计、编写和调试代码,并且方便团队协同开发和代码管理。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UI设计编程需要使用一些软件开发工具来帮助开发人员进行设计和编程工作。下面是一些常用的软件开发工具:

    1. 设计工具:

      • Adobe Photoshop:用于设计UI界面的图形处理工具,可用于创建和编辑图片、图标和其他视觉元素。
      • Sketch:一款专门为UI设计师打造的矢量绘图工具,提供了丰富的设计资源和插件,能够快速创建高质量的UI设计。
      • Figma:一款在线协作设计工具,可实时协作和共享设计文件,并支持原型设计和交互设计功能。
      • Adobe XD:一款全面的设计和原型制作工具,可用于创建交互式原型和设计UI界面。
      • Axure RP:一款专业的原型设计工具,可用于创建高保真度的交互原型和设计文档。
    2. 开发工具:

      • Visual Studio:一款功能强大的集成开发环境(IDE),支持多种编程语言,如C#、C++、Java等,可用于开发桌面应用程序、移动应用和Web应用。
      • Xcode:苹果官方的开发工具,用于开发iOS和macOS应用程序,支持使用Swift和Objective-C进行编程。
      • Android Studio:谷歌官方的开发工具,用于开发Android应用程序,支持使用Java和Kotlin进行编程。
      • Eclipse:一款流行的开发工具,支持多种编程语言,如Java、C++、Python等,可用于开发各种应用程序。
      • JetBrains系列工具:包括IntelliJ IDEA、PyCharm、WebStorm等,是一系列专业的开发工具,支持多种编程语言和框架,提供了丰富的开发功能和工具。
    3. 版本控制工具:

      • Git:一款分布式版本控制系统,用于管理代码的版本和协作开发,提供了分支管理、合并、提交和回滚等功能。
      • GitHub:一个基于Git的代码托管平台,可以存储和共享代码,支持团队协作和版本控制。
    4. 其他工具:

      • Zeplin:一款用于设计和开发协作的工具,可将设计文件转换为开发所需的标准规范,帮助开发人员更好地理解和实现设计。
      • Jira:一款项目管理工具,可用于管理和跟踪项目任务和问题,提供了敏捷开发和团队协作的功能。

    以上是一些常用的软件开发工具,开发人员可以根据自己的需求和偏好选择适合自己的工具来进行UI设计编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部